R. A. Power Solutions Pvt. Ltd.
No. 411, 4th Floor, Unitech Arcadia, South City - 2, Sohna Road
Gurgaon- 122018, Haryana (India)
Robarant Engineering Works Pvt. Ltd.
No. 126, Om Shubham Plaza, Sector - 16, SCO-90-91
Faridabad- 121002, Haryana (India)
Trehan Group Of Companies
Iris Tech Park, 808, Tower A, Sector 48, Sohna Road
Gurgaon- 122018, Haryana (India)